some additional information - i've since added another smart-ups 1500 (not xlm), connected via usb to this same server, and it draws the voltage graph without incident.

The latter is useful information, since it means that the problems is probably in the values reported by the 'apcsmart' and 'usbhid-ups' drivers that you're using to monitor these devices. Could you post the 'upsc' output for both?

Chances are that the difference is in the reported values for the 'battery.voltage(.*)' values. It might confuse upsimage.cgi when it tries to calculate 'battery.voltage.minimum' and 'battery.voltage.maximum' (those are not reported by either driver), which is needed to draw the scale of the battery voltage graph.
